AI Learning from Player Behavior
One of the most impressive capabilities of online poker AI is its ability to learn directly from player actions. When players join virtual tables, including qqpokeronline environments, AI opponents track their decision-making tendencies. This includes how often players raise, fold, bluff, or call in particular situations. Over time, these accumulated data points allow AI systems to build player profiles that reflect consistent behavioral patterns. Once these profiles are established, the AI can tailor its responses, becoming more aggressive against overly cautious players or more defensive when facing frequent bluffers.
Pattern Recognition and Statistical Modeling
AI opponents adapt to human playstyles primarily through pattern recognition and statistical modeling. These systems analyze thousands of hands played across large datasets to identify common strategies. When facing real players in environments similar to qqpokeronline, AI can quickly compare human actions with known patterns to predict future moves. For example, if a player consistently raises after the flop when holding mid-strength hands, the AI will note this tendency and craft a counterstrategy. Statistical modeling helps AI estimate the probability of different outcomes, enabling them to make decisions with precision that often surpasses human intuition.
Adjusting Strategy Through Reinforcement Learning
Many poker AI systems rely on reinforcement learning, a method that allows them to improve through trial and error. Instead of being programmed with fixed responses, the AI tests various strategies and receives feedback based on outcomes. This feedback loop helps it determine which moves result in long-term success. In online poker settings, the AI continually refines its behavior in real time. As players shift tactics or introduce new styles, the AI adapts accordingly, ensuring it remains competitive. This dynamic flexibility makes AI opponents feel increasingly lifelike and challenging.
Detecting Bluffing and Unpredictable Moves
Bluffing is one of the most psychologically complex aspects of poker, and human unpredictability has always been challenging for machines to decode. However, modern AI has made remarkable progress in interpreting subtle cues, even in digital gameplay where physical tells are absent. Instead of watching facial expressions, the AI relies on timing, betting patterns, and sudden deviations from a player’s usual behavior. For instance, if a player on qqpokeronline suddenly makes an unusually large bet despite previously playing conservatively, the AI may flag this as a potential bluff. Over many hands, it becomes increasingly accurate in detecting deceptive plays.
Balancing Offensive and Defensive Tactics
A key strength of advanced poker AI lies in its ability to shift between offensive and defensive strategies depending on the opponent. When facing inexperienced or overly aggressive players, the AI may adopt a tight-aggressive posture, capitalizing on errors. Against more skilled or unpredictable opponents, it might switch to a defensive playstyle to minimize risk. This flexibility ensures that the AI remains adaptable, continuously adjusting its approach to match the skill level and behavior of real players.
